The European Digital Cinema Forum (EDCF) returns to IBC to host its Global Cinema Seminar, one of the industry's most authoritative annual forums on cinema technology and its future.
What sets the EDCF apart is its genuinely collaborative and holistic approach. Sessions are shaped by, and speak to, every link in the cinema value chain - trade associations, standards bodies, cinema operators, equipment manufacturers, service providers, distributors, post-producers, and content creators - ensuring that the conversations reflect the full complexity of the sector.
This year's programme will tackle the critical technology challenges and strategic opportunities defining cinema's next chapter, spanning areas such as cybersecurity and IT infrastructure, premium formats, HDR, immersive display technologies, alternative content and live playout, accessibility, immersive audio formats, AI in cinema operations, software interoperability and open APIs, energy efficiency, and workforce development. Expect expert-led sessions, candid cross-sector dialogue, and forward-looking perspectives grounded in deep technical expertise.
